Can you attend a US college with a GED?
That’s the question we recently received from a writer from Bangladesh.
The answer? Yes, it certainly is possible to get accepted at US colleges with a GED!
But if you have a GED (also known as a high school equivalency diploma), don’t limit yourself to applying only to universities. Also apply to colleges and community colleges in order to have the best chance of being admitted to an American institution of higher learning.
If the college you want to attend doesn’t address GEDs on its website, ask an admissions officer if there are any special requirements you must meet.
Remember: whether you have a high school diploma or GED, you likely still will have to take the SAT or ACT. If English isn’t your native language, chances are you also will have to take a proficiency test such as the TOEFL.
